Output c954bb3995b77d9adc4fd733283d29ad940a8150893ead315edd5501d8daa04b:4

value
2367797
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de4bb0d1907300af59ae03b71527f3bc00b56401 OP_EQUAL
address
3MxQcDFMfQ2PSFK1FToFKGw31SJ7ZVYRHa
transaction
c954bb3995b77d9adc4fd733283d29ad940a8150893ead315edd5501d8daa04b
confirmations
317672
spent
true